15 Best Career opportunities after MCA

Want create site? Find Free WordPress Themes and plugins.

15 Best Career opportunities after MCA, master’s in computer application is a degree of the computer world. Programming, data science, hardware, and software are some of the aspects that help achieve a better understanding of the current technological scenario of the world. In this Article you will get to know about the career options after MCA and their Salaries.The eligibility for MCA demands a student has to be passed with a formal bachelor’s degree from a recognized university. T Usually, student students studying BCA (Bachelor’s in computer application) opt for an MCA.15 Best Career opportunities after MCA.

Download Top Ranked MCA Colleges List In India

Software developer

The creative minds behind any program you use on a computer is created and developed by a S/W developer. Their day-to-day job includes testing and overseeing new and evolving programs. They are responsible for maintaining and advancing the quality of programs. They earn around Rs. 4- 5 lakhs per annum.

Hardware engineer


A job of a H/W engineer is to test and develop components of electronic devices. They design and work on the advancement of the systems. Compact sizes of PCs, laptops, and pen drives are some examples of compact designs. With the growth in technology and demand for smaller sizes, there is a need for good hardware engineers. They earn around Rs. 2-3 lakhs per annum.

Software consultant

The job of a s/w consultant is to advise and direct his/her clients about the software they could use for their projects. They analyze the task and suggest software that could help attain better efficiency and smooth running. They also make sure the company’s systems are up to date. The average salary of a software consultant is Rs. 8- 9 lakhs.

IT support

Day-to-day job includes solving technical (software or hardware) issues of the customer through phone calls or physically attending to their clients. Often customers don’t understand the basic setup and require help. IT supporters can work for companies or individuals based on their understanding of products. Average salary is around Rs. 4 lakhs.

Download Top Ranked MCA Colleges List In India

Web designer and developer

Their daily job includes designing a new website or redesigning old ones. Using coding to add multimedia and make it more user-friendly. They can often work as developers too. Developers usually keep the needs of their clients in their minds and focus on the layout, order, and visual appeal of the website. Their average salary is around Rs. 2-3 lakhs.


The world of coding requires programmers. Their job is to produce codes for the development of a new app or website, fix bugs in existing codes, testing software, troubleshooting errors, comprehending algorithms, and maintaining the systems of an organization. Their average salary is around Rs. 4-5 lakhs.

Download Top Ranked MCA Colleges List In India

System analyst

As the name suggests, their job is to take care of the system analyst. Evaluating and pros and cons and take measures accordingly. They make sure the technical functioning of the organization runs smoothly. Their average salary is around Rs. 6 lakhs.

Cloud architect

Their daily job includes designing and maintaining the computing structure of the company using cloud architect services. They earn an average of Rs. 1-2 lakh per annum

Assistant professor

With MCA, you qualify to teach. One can become a professor or work as Assistant Professor while conducting or working on research papers.

Download Top Ranked MCA Colleges List In India


Their day-to-day job includes working on existing findings to develop new observations and give a conclusion. With the rising interest and growth in technology, the scope for research has increased over the years. Their average salary is around Rs. 6 lakhs per annum.

Data scientist

Years of data collected by a company could be gold for a data scientist. Their job is to find patterns or any valuable information in the existing data or new data to bring profit or improvements to the company. Their average salary is around Rs.8 Lakhs per annum.

Download Top Ranked MCA Colleges List In India

Troubleshooting (fixers)

Any fixing in terms of hardware or software is a priority of a troubleshooter. They diagnose and find effective ways to fix the problems that could disrupt the running of a company. Their average salary is Rs 2-3 lakhs per annum.

Ethical hacking

These are people who are trained to hack into a company’s systems to find problems and vulnerabilities. It’s a legal way to maintain and, boost the company’s protection towards its critical information and considered liabilities. Ethical hackers earn around Rs. 5 lakhs per annum.

Download Top Ranked MCA Colleges List In India

Manual testing

Their job is to test the hardware and software of a company and report any malfunction detected. They earn around Rs. 4 lakhs per annum.

Technical writer

These people write content for the company’s websites. They can also freelance, using blogging platforms. They may dumb down jargons for other individuals or give set up Instructions. They earn around Rs. 3- 8 lakhs depending upon their work and skills in mca.

FAQ's about MCA Career Options

Q: Can I work in the IT industry after completing MCA?

A: Yes, MCA graduates are highly sought after in the IT industry. Many job roles in software development, web development, database management, system analysis, and other IT fields are open to MCA graduates. The degree equips you with the necessary skills and knowledge to pursue a career in the IT industry.

Q: Are there opportunities for entrepreneurship with an MCA degree?

A: Yes, having an MCA degree can provide a solid foundation for starting your own tech-related business or becoming a freelance software developer/consultant. With the knowledge and skills gained during the program, you can develop software applications, offer IT consultancy services, or create innovative tech solutions for various industries.

Q: Is it necessary to specialize in a specific field after MCA?

A: Specializing in a specific field after MCA is not mandatory, but it can enhance your career prospects. You can choose to specialize in areas like artificial intelligence, data science, cybersecurity, software engineering, mobile app development, or any other technology-related domain based on your interests and career goals. Specialization can help you become an expert in a particular field and open up advanced career opportunities.

Did you find apk for android? You can find new Free Android Games and apps.

Most Popular Article's

Career Counselling & Services

Psychometric Tests:

21st Century Skills & Learning Test:

Request a Call Back

Download Top Ranked Colleges List

Lovely Professional University


Request a Call Back

Request a Call Back